If your uPVC window doesn't close properly, it could be due to gaps between the frame and the sash. This problem may not just cause draughts, but it can also result in water damage and damp. To determine this, try putting a piece paper between the frame and the sash to see if the frame can be closed.

To repair it, you'll have to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. You will then need to remove the locking mechanism from its location inside the frame. This will require the help of a tool, such as a flat screwdriver and a torch to get it. After you have removed the gearbox, you will need to replace it with a new one with the same type and size.

Repairing the window frame of UPVC

It is crucial to fix any cracks, holes or broken seals on your uPVC Windows as quickly as is possible. These issues can cause glass to fog and could result in water leaks. In addition, the frame damage can lower the insulation value of your home and result in more expensive energy bills. Fortunately, most of these problems can be addressed with easy DIY repairs or by hiring a skilled professional.

UPVC window repair is more economical than replacing the entire window, but there are situations where it's better to replace the entire window. This is particularly true when the frame is damaged beyond repair. There are several aspects that affect the cost of UPVC window replacement, such as the type of material and the amount of work required. A complete replacement will cost between $100 and $1,000 for a window, and the price will vary depending on the extent of the damage and whether replacement is required.

It is vital to clean UPVC windows regularly to prevent the accumulation of dirt and moisture. This will help you avoid costly repairs in the future. Generally, it is recommended to do this two times per year. You could also use W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. Before cleaning the frame, it's best to get rid of any dust or cobwebs using a soft bristle brush. You can sand off any scuffs on the frames in order to make them look brand new.
